You Know What to Do. So Why Aren’t You Doing It?

Let’s say we gave you an AI robot and told you to program it to do four deals a month. Every experienced real estate agent would know exactly how to set that up—lead generate daily, follow up with past clients, nurture hot leads, go on appointments, negotiate strongly. Easy.

So the problem isn’t knowledge.
It’s execution.
And what gets in the way of execution?

That voice in your head.

The one that whispers:

  • “I shouldn’t have to call this many people.”

  • “These leads are trash.”

  • “What if I mess up the conversation?”

  • “What if I actually get busy and can’t handle it?”

That voice? It’s not you.
It’s just an outdated survival program that your mind is running—trying to keep you safe, avoid risk, and stay in your comfort zone. But in today’s real estate world, staying safe means staying stuck.

4 Core Takeaways for Real Estate Agents

🔹 Self-Mastery First
Recognize that your thoughts are just thoughts—not truths. You don’t need to argue with them. You just don’t need to believe them.

🔹 Success is Boring
Stop chasing variety. Embrace the grind. The top agents aren’t magical—they just do the same things over and over again without letting their minds talk them out of it.

🔹 Invest Early
Don’t delay hiring leverage because of fear or comfort. High-level talent is an investment in your future freedom.

🔹 Fulfillment Isn’t a Goalpost
If you think hitting your income goal will give you peace, it won’t. Learn to enjoy the journey—inner peace and business growth don’t have to be at odds.
